The nitrogenous bases of deoxyribonucleic acid (DNA) are held together by **hydrogen bonds**. These bonds form between complementary base pairs: adenine pairs with thymine via two hydrogen bonds, and guanine pairs with cytosine via three hydrogen bonds.
